Warning: Cannot use a scalar value as an array in /home/admin/public_html/forum/include/fm.class.php on line 757

Warning: Invalid argument supplied for foreach() in /home/admin/public_html/forum/include/fm.class.php on line 770

Warning: Invalid argument supplied for foreach() in /home/admin/public_html/forum/topic.php on line 737
Форумы портала PHP.SU :: Подскажите как сделать.

 PHP.SU

Программирование на PHP, MySQL и другие веб-технологии
PHP.SU Портал     На главную страницу форума Главная     Помощь Помощь     Поиск Поиск     Поиск Яндекс Поиск Яндекс     Вакансии  Пользователи Пользователи


 Страниц (1): [1]   

> Без описания
Lexx
Отправлено: 23 Июня, 2008 - 10:05:34
Post Id


Новичок


Покинул форум
Сообщений всего: 36
Дата рег-ции: Апр. 2008  


Помог: 0 раз(а)




Подскажите пожалуйста новичку как передать значения из php скриптов в HTML и можно ли сделать так чтобы например в браузере бала загружена HTML а запросы и обработку выполнял php. ??? Непонял!
 
 Top
valenok Модератор
Отправлено: 23 Июня, 2008 - 10:40:32
Post Id



Здесь могла бы быть ваша реклама


Покинул форум
Сообщений всего: 4574
Дата рег-ции: Июль 2006  
Откуда: Israel


Помог: 3 раз(а)




PHP:
скопировать код в буфер обмена
  1. <?PHP $name='Дядя Ваня'; ?>
  2.  
  3. <html>
  4. <?PHP echo $name; ?>
  5. </html>


2. можно

http://php.su/books/?php


-----
Truly yours, Sasha.
 
My status
 Top
Lexx
Отправлено: 23 Июня, 2008 - 11:06:20
Post Id


Новичок


Покинул форум
Сообщений всего: 36
Дата рег-ции: Апр. 2008  


Помог: 0 раз(а)




Это то понятно!
В одном файле!
А как это сделать если php скрипт в “name.php” а HTML в “rtw.html” и надо чтоб что то обработанное в “name.php” результат бал передан в “rtw.html”
 
 Top
kamikadze
Отправлено: 23 Июня, 2008 - 22:55:54
Post Id



Склонен к самоубийству


Покинул форум
Сообщений всего: 391
Дата рег-ции: Янв. 2007  


Помог: 0 раз(а)




Править скриптом этот самый файл rtw.html (http://php.su/functions/?cat=filesystem Вам в помощь)
 
 Top
Гость
Отправлено: 24 Июня, 2008 - 00:46:49
Post Id


УДАЛЁН










Должно быть что-то вроде этого... Вероятно в скрипте разбора запроса есть баги, надо допроверить и исправить Улыбка

Name.php
PHP:
скопировать код в буфер обмена
  1. ...Обработка данных...
  2. $var1=addslashes(urlencode($var1)); //Переменные для
  3. $var2=addslashes(urlencode($var2)); // передачи файлу
  4. $var3=addslashes(urlencode($var3)); // RTW.html
  5. // urlencode должна заменять символы на %xx
  6. Header("Location: ".$_SERVER['PHP_SELF']."/RTW.html?var1=$var1&$var2=$var2&var3=$var3");
RTW.html
CODE (text):
скопировать код в буфер обмена
  1. <script>
  2. var loc=window.location.href
  3. var quest_pos=loc.indexOf("?")
  4. var query_str=loc.substring(quest_pos,loc.length)
  5. var query_hash=new Object()
  6. var loc_search_pos=0
  7. var search_loop=true
  8. while(search_loop)
  9. {if(loc_search_pos==0)
  10. {var mpos1=0
  11. var mpos2=loc.indexOf("&")
  12. var mstr=loc.substring(mpos1,mpos2)
  13. var meqpos=mstr.indexOf("=")
  14. var vrname=mstr.substring(0,meqpos)
  15. var vrval=mstr.substring((meqpos+1),mstr.length)
  16. query_hash[vrname]=vrval
  17. loc_search_pos=mpos2}
  18. else
  19. {var mpos1=loc_search_pos
  20. var mpos2=loc.indexOf("&", (loc_search_pos+1))
  21. if(mpos2==-1) {mpos2=loc.length
  22. search_loop=false} else {}
  23. var mstr=loc.substring(mpos1,mpos2)
  24. var meqpos=mstr.indexOf("=")
  25. var vrname=mstr.substring(0,meqpos)
  26. var vrval=mstr.substring((meqpos+1),mstr.length)
  27. query_hash[vrname]=vrval
  28. loc_search_pos=mpos2}}
  29. // Теперь в query_hash содержатся данные, переданные из PHP-скрипта
  30. </script>

(Отредактировано автором: 24 Июня, 2008 - 01:35:00)

 
 Top
Страниц (1): [1]
Сейчас эту тему просматривают: 0 (гостей: 0, зарегистрированных: 0)
« Программирование на PHP »


Все гости форума могут просматривать этот раздел.
Только зарегистрированные пользователи могут создавать новые темы в этом разделе.
Только зарегистрированные пользователи могут отвечать на сообщения в этом разделе.
 



Powered by PHP  Powered By MySQL  Powered by Nginx  Valid CSS  RSS

 
Powered by ExBB FM 1.0 RC1. InvisionExBB